Title: Minimum/Maximum Tide Height for Ambleside?

Can anyone tell me the tide height required to be able to Fich Ambkeside properly?

The first time I went, the low tide was .5 meters. I went back another time thinking 'yahoo!' and the bit of land you can stand on just wasn't there.

So what is the maximum tide height that you can still fish there? I mean, is it still  accessible with a 2 meter tide? Or are you starting out at waist level? Hope you know what I mean...

To make it onto the large submerged 'island' I would guess that the tide height needs to be about 1.8 m or less (using the Vancouver predictions on tides.gc.ca).  While low tide is ideal, Ambleside is fishable at all levels, with high tide producing fairly well too (see anglers just below train bridge).
